OneNote connector: What are available notebooks?

I am trying to make a connector that iterates through all my OneNote notebooks and lists out the title of each page and each section in each notebook.  I start with the 'Get Notebooks' oneNote connector which is meant to get all the 'available' notebooks.  I find that it is only returning 23 of my (approx) 38 OneNote notebooks. 

 

Why is this?  What makes a notebook 'available'?

    I would not agree that the parent message is a solution.

     

    To summarise, after raising a ticket with Microsoft, we have come to the conclusion that the 'get notebooks' connector only seems to list whatever notebooks appear in the recent's list for onenote.

     

    I am waiting for Microsoft to get back to me with a confirmation on this. Once I get it I will post something here. Microsoft suggestedthat I manually open the notebooks that I'm looking to process so that they appear on my recents list.  My issue is that I need to open all of my notebooks.  I didn't investigate this further, but I suspect the recent list is limited to 25 notebooks.
